About Sino Biological:

Sino Biological is a world-renowned reagent supplier and contract research organization, listed on ChiNext of the Shenzhen Stock Exchange (301047 Sino Biological Inc.). Our core technology platform is an in-house-developed mammalian cell-based recombinant expression system that leverages proprietary reagents and processes for high-efficiency production of antigens and antibodies.

We are headquartered in Beijing, China, with a U.S. base in the Greater Philadelphia area, an office and bioprocessing center in Houston, Texas, and subsidiaries in Frankfurt, Germany, and Kawasaki, Japan.

Sino Biological is committed to providing high-quality recombinant protein and antibody reagents and to being a one-stop technical services shop for life science researchers around the world. All of our products are independently developed and produced. In addition, we offer pharmaceutical companies and biotechnology firms pre-clinical production technology services for hundreds of monoclonal antibody drug candidates.
